Quản lý nhóm sản phẩmGợi ý sản phẩm
Cập nhật gợi ý
Cập nhật thông tin một bản ghi gợi ý
Endpoint
PUT /v1/productsuggestions/:id
Quyền:
product.managecontent
Request Body
| Trường | Kiểu | Bắt buộc | Mô tả |
|---|---|---|---|
company_id | int | Có | ID công ty |
creator_id | int | Có | ID người thao tác |
product_suggestion_group_id | int | Không | ID nhóm gợi ý |
display_order | float | Không | Thứ tự hiển thị |
status | int | Không | Trạng thái (1: Active, 3: Disabled) |
Lưu ý:
product_id,object_type,object_idKHÔNG thể thay đổi khi edit (chỉ gán khi tạo).
Ví dụ JSON
{
"company_id": 1,
"creator_id": 10,
"product_suggestion_group_id": 0,
"display_order": 5,
"status": 1
}Response Schema
HTTP 200 - OK
Trả về ProductSuggestion Object sau khi cập nhật.
Error Codes
Lỗi dữ liệu đầu vào. Trả về mảng các mã lỗi:
| Mã lỗi | Mô tả |
|---|---|
error_company_id_required | ID công ty không được để trống |
error_company_id_notfound | ID công ty không tìm thấy |
error_user1_id_required | ID người tạo không được để trống |
error_user_id_notfound | ID người tạo không tìm thấy |